TP官方网址下载-tpwallet下载/最新版本/安卓版安装-tp官方下载安卓最新版本2024

TP能源不足怎么办:信息化社会视角下的交易验证、费用计算与私密数字资产安全方案

一、问题概述:TP能源不足的真实含义

在区块链/分布式网络或高频计算型系统中,“TP能源不足”通常不是单一故障,而是多个环节共同触发的状态:

1)算力/资源配额不足:用于验证、打包、执行合约或计算任务的资源不足。

2)手续费或费用模型不匹配:你愿意支付的费用低于网络当前的最低阈值,导致交易难以被处理。

3)验证与缓存机制冲突:节点为了效率会缓存部分数据;当输入状态不一致或被恶意构造时,缓存命中率下降甚至触发校验失败。

4)链上状态与本地预期不一致:例如余额、权限、nonce、Gas/能量参数等出现偏差。

因此,解决路径必须系统化:从“信息化社会趋势”带来的高并发需求出发,落实到“交易验证”“费用计算”“防缓存攻击”“高科技数字转型”的工程落地,同时将“私密数字资产”作为安全优先级最高的目标之一。

二、信息化社会趋势:为什么TP能源更容易不够

信息化社会正在经历三类趋势,使“能源不足”更常见:

1)交易密度上升:更多应用(支付、DeFi、链游、身份、数据交换)叠加,导致同一时间段需求集中。

2)智能合约复杂度提升:执行路径更长、依赖更多外部数据,验证成本上升。

3)用户与系统端的“默认参数”失效:过去能用的能量/手续费设置,面对波动的网络状态会迅速变成低配。

结论:你需要把“TP能源不足”当成动态资源调度问题,而非一次性配置错误。

三、交易验证:先确认“为何没通过”

解决TP能源不足,第一步是弄清楚失败发生在验证的哪一层。建议按顺序排查:

1)交易构造层

- 检查参数:nonce/序号、账户权限、合约方法参数、签名是否正确。

- 检查状态依赖:例如调用依赖的存储槽/余额是否已经改变。

2)节点验证层

- 看节点返回的拒绝原因:

a) 资源不足(能量/计算额度不足)

b) 签名或格式错误

c) 规则不满足(例如最小费用、字段约束)

- 若是资源不足,通常意味着你的费用计算或能量上限设置偏低。

3)打包执行层

- 某些链会先做预检再执行,预检阶段可能就因费用不足而终止。

- 执行阶段失败(合约内 revert)也可能看起来像能源不足,你需要区分“预检失败”与“执行失败”。

实用建议:

- 使用区块浏览器/节点日志对照失败码。

- 若支持“模拟执行/估算费用”接口,先模拟再发交易。

- 对高频场景,建立“估算-校验-重试”的流水线,而不是人工试错。

四、费用计算:把不确定性变成可控量

费用计算决定了你能否获得验证与执行资源。关键点在于“动态网络”和“上限与实际消耗的差距”。

1)估算方法

- 估算能量/计算额度:用模拟交易或调用RPC的估算接口。

- 设置缓冲区:真实消耗往往高于估算值,尤其在高负载时。

2)动态调整

- 根据网络拥堵指标(例如最近区块Gas/能量中位数、排队时间、最低打包阈值)动态提高费用。

- 保持“可回退策略”:如果连续失败则指数退避后再提高,而不是盲目持续加价导致资金浪费。

3)交易策略

- 批处理:能合并就合并,减少总交易数(但注意单笔交易过大可能带来更高资源需求)。

- 拆分与分层:将长逻辑拆成可独立验证的步骤,降低单次失败成本。

五、专业研讨:把问题抽象成“资源-验证-激励”模型

如果你希望更稳健地长期解决TP能源不足,建议进行“专业研讨”,将工程经验结构化:

1)资源维度

- 能量/算力/存储读写消耗的测量方法。

- 不同合约路径、不同输入规模的消耗分布。

2)验证维度

- 验证规则的成本差异(签名验证、状态校验、脚本/VM执行预检)。

- 节点实现差异:不同客户端/节点版本对边界情况的处理可能不同。

3)激励维度(费用与打包)

- 最小费用阈值如何随拥堵变化。

- 费用与成功率的关系曲线:用历史数据拟合,而不是凭经验。

4)形成可执行规范

- 明确“默认参数上限/缓冲策略”。

- 建立SLA:例如失败重试次数、最大总费用、最大等待时长。

- 针对特定业务(转账、兑换、批量合约调用、隐私交易)形成模板。

六、防缓存攻击:避免“看似省资源,实则风险暴增”

高性能网络常使用缓存(例如交易结果缓存、状态快照缓存、预编译缓存)。“防缓存攻击”并不是让你关闭缓存,而是要避免缓存被恶意利用导致错误验证或资源异常。

1)常见风险

- 缓存投毒:攻击者构造数据,使节点错误命中旧缓存。

- 回放与状态混淆:同一交易在不同状态下行为不一致。

- 侧信道推断:缓存命中与否可能泄露行为模式(与私密数字资产直接相关)。

2)工程防护建议

- 交易强绑定:确保交易对状态关键字段绑定(例如区块高度/nonce/合约版本)。

- 使用一致性校验:即使缓存命中,也要做轻量校验以防状态漂移。

- 引入抗重放机制:nonce/时间窗/域分离签名。

- 对隐私相关流程进行常规化:减少可被观察的执行差异(例如尽量保持指令路径一致性)。

3)客户端与节点侧协同

- 节点:对缓存条目设置有效期、版本号与状态承诺。

- 客户端:避免发送依赖陈旧状态的交易;在发送前做最新状态拉取或模拟执行。

七、高科技数字转型:用系统化方式提升“能源充足率”

“高科技数字转型”可以理解为:将以往手工运维变成数据驱动的自动化系统。

1)监控与预测

- 监控:失败率、平均排队时间、费用分位数(P50/P90)。

- 预测:基于历史拥堵曲线预测下一时段最低可成功费用。

2)自动化风控

- 自动选择路由:如果多节点/多执行通道可用,选择拥堵较低的通道。

- 自动调整参数:能量上限/手续费根据模拟结果与预测动态设定。

3)模型与反馈闭环

- 将每次失败原因归类(资源不足/验证失败/合约异常/超时)。

- 更新估算与缓冲策略,提高下一轮成功率。

八、私密数字资产:在资源受限下仍要守住隐私与安全

当涉及私密数字资产(隐私转账、隐私凭证、保密数据交换)时,“TP能源不足”的后果不仅是失败,还可能带来隐私泄露或攻击面扩大。

1)优先原则

- 优先保证“交易不泄露可关联信息”。

- 避免通过反复重试暴露模式(例如固定费用、固定提交时间、固定大小导致可识别)。

2)隐私交易的资源特性

- 隐私证明/加密计算可能更耗能量,且其估算误差更大。

- 缓存与执行路径差异可能泄露“是否命中/是否验证”的行为信号。

3)建议做法

- 使用支持隐私流程的官方SDK/合约模板,避免手写导致边界错误。

- 先模拟,再一次性设置足够缓冲,减少重试次数。

- 对重试策略进行“同态化”:让重试在表面行为上更一致(例如适度随机化提交时机,避免形成固定模式)。

- 在交易验证阶段进行域分离与强约束,防止重放与状态混淆。

九、给出可落地的“解决清单”(快速上手)

当你遇到TP能源不足,按以下顺序操作:

1)读取失败原因:区分“验证拒绝”还是“执行失败”。

2)调用模拟估算:得到能量/费用的建议区间。

3)设置合理缓冲:在估算基础上加安全边际。

4)动态调整费用:参考拥堵指标/最低阈值,避免只盯固定费率。

5)更新状态再发:拉取最新余额/nonce/相关存储,避免陈旧状态。

6)减少重试次数:尤其是私密数字资产场景,优先“估算正确一次”。

7)防缓存攻击要点:确保交易强绑定状态关键字段,启用抗重放机制。

8)做专业研讨与数据沉淀:长期用数据校准你的估算与缓冲策略。

十、总结

“TP能源不足怎么办”并没有单一答案。它是信息化社会高并发需求、交易验证成本、动态费用模型、缓存机制安全以及高科技数字转型能力共同作用的结果。真正有效的方案是:

- 在交易验证层搞清失败原因;

- 在费用计算层把不确定性变成可控缓冲;

- 在防缓存攻击层做强绑定与一致性校验;

- 在高科技数字转型层建立监控与自动化闭环;

- 在私密数字资产层优先防泄露、减少重试并强化抗重放。

如果你愿意,我也可以根据你所使用的具体链/平台(例如“TP”对应的是什么能量模型、使用的SDK/钱包、失败返回码/日志片段),把上述清单进一步细化成一套具体的参数与排障步骤。

作者:林屿风发布时间:2026-06-12 00:39:22

评论

相关阅读
<kbd date-time="0lej_le"></kbd><strong draggable="7xz4pvp"></strong><big lang="gg0hd8u"></big>